📌 Key Responsibilities

  • Support recruitment, onboarding, and staff placement processes
  • Assist in managing staff benefits, entitlements, and HR records
  • Provide administrative support for HR operations and procedures
  • Contribute to organizational design and job classification processes
  • Support staff learning, training, and capacity development initiatives
  • Maintain HR data systems and ensure accuracy of records
  • Provide general office and operational support
  • Ensure compliance with UNICEF HR policies and procedures

🎯 Who Can Apply

To qualify for this opportunity, candidates should meet the following requirements:

  • Completion of secondary education (additional HR-related training is an advantage)
  • Minimum of 5 years of experience in HR, administration, or related roles
  • Strong knowledge of HR processes and administrative systems
  • Proficiency in computer applications and HR systems
  • Excellent organizational and communication skills
  • Ability to manage multiple tasks and meet deadlines
  • Fluency in English and Italian is required
  • Knowledge of another UN language is an added advantage

This role is best suited for professionals with solid administrative experience who are looking to transition or grow within the international HR field.
